一.相容性測試
直播的相容性測試則是在不同的機型、不同的系統、不同的解析度以及不同網路環境下測試是否可以正常開播,進入直播間**直播、傳送訊息並且在直播結束時可以正常跳轉到直播結束頁面進行相關操作。
圖4.1 相容性測試
二.效能測試
針對直播間的效能測試主要涉及到以下幾個方面:
圖5.1 效能測試
(1)cpu:ios可以使用instruments中的activity monitor幫助測試。android可以利用android studio 自帶 cpu檢測功能進行測試 。
(2)記憶體:ios可以使用instruments的 leaks、activity monitor 、allocations 、zombies幫助測試。android可以利用android studio 自帶記憶體檢測功能進行測試 。
(6)秒開:測試進入直播間時首屏的載入時間在1s左右。
(8)清晰度:根據使用者的直觀感受反饋測試。
(9)解析度:借助vlc工具檢視。
(10)fps:借助vlc工具檢視。
(11)位元速率:借助vlc工具檢視。
三.ui測試
測試使用者介面布局、風格是否滿足要求、文字是否正確、頁面是否美觀、文字、組合是否完美、操作是否友好等。ui測試的目標是確保使用者介面會通過測試物件的功能來為使用者提供相應的訪問或瀏覽功能。確保使用者介面符合公司或行業的標準。包括使用者友好性、人性化、易操作性測試。
(1)秀場:
主態直播間
客態直播間
(2)遊戲:
主態直播間
客態直播間
(3)新手引導:左滑清屏,上下拉切換直播間,雙擊點讚。
(5)個人資訊卡片:近期回放+粉絲數+正在關注展示正常;
(6)列表ui:粉絲數/正在關注:頭像+使用者名稱+關注/取消關注按鈕;使用者名稱超長打點截斷;近期回放:錄播封面、標題、觀眾數、時間展示正常。
(7)夜間模式展示正常。
(8)禮物特效展示正常。
(9)導航測試
(10)圖形測試
(11)頁面是否美觀,頁面的應有其實際意義而要求整體有序美觀。
(12)內容測試
PGTM通用效能測試模型
ptgm通用效能測試模型 一 測試前期準備階段 目標 1.保證系統穩定性 2.建立合適的測試團隊。活動 1.系統基礎功能驗證 類似於bvt測試,確保被測系統已具備進行效能測試的條件。a.效能測試屬於驗收測試一部分 效能測試安排在功能驗收測試之後。b.效能測試不屬於驗收測試 測試之前至少進行一次系統的...
Go 測試單個方法 效能測試
gotest.go package mytest import errors func division a,b float64 float64,error return a b,nil gotest test.go package mytest import testing func test d...
效能測試方法總結
軟體效能測試過程詳解與案例分析 段念 編著 學習筆記四 1.效能測試 performance testing 通過模擬生產執行的業務壓力量和使用場景組合,測試系統的效能是否滿足生產效能要求。目的是驗證系統是否具有系統宣稱具有的能力 需要事先了解被測試系統典型場景,並具有確定的效能目標 要求在已確定的...